Why has Skyscanner changed?
Skyscanner is moving from a functional to emotional approach to marketing and putting more focus on its brand to appeal to consumers who expect “much more” from travel companies. Skyscanner is rebranding as it looks to “redefine” its purpose with its largest marketing investment to-date.
Has Skyscanner changed?
The online flight comparison site has redesigned its app and unveiled a new visual identity in a bid to “simplify travel as much as possible”. Skyscanner has rebranded in an attempt to convey that it is not only a flight comparison website, but a travel company, which also offers car hire and hotel options.
Is Skyscanner refundable?
For changes, cancellations or refunds, we recommend that you contact the travel provider that you completed your booking with. As a travel search engine, Skyscanner doesn't take your booking or payment ourselves. Instead, we pass you through to your chosen airline or travel agent, where you make your booking directly.

Who bought Skyscanner?
CtripIn November 2016, a Chinese company Trip.com Group (formerly Ctrip) bought Skyscanner for $1.75 billion. Following the sale to Ctrip, Skyscanner's largest shareholder, SEP, completed its exit from the business. In 2017, Ctrip bought the Trip.com domain and launched Trip.com.

Does Skyscanner charge a fee?
Nope. Skyscanner is always free to search, and we never charge you any hidden fees.
